MANAWATU RACES
YESTERDAY'S RESULTS. f«T VTJZOTma TTXK©RAPH — COPTRIGHT.] PALMERSTON N., December 29. Very changeable weather prevailed for the concluding- day of Manawatu Races. The course was in much better order and good times were re-; gistered. There was a large attendance" and the machine put through .£23,848, 'against last year. The total for the meeting was £75,tf7 compared with £84,834 for the previous meetings.
